Smart Infrastructure Expansion Driving SIP Intercom Equipment Market Growth

The expansion of intelligent infrastructure is one of the most significant structural drivers of the SIP Intercom Equipment Market. Modern buildings increasingly rely on integrated communication networks linking access control, video surveillance, emergency response, and facility management systems.

For instance, smart building deployments are projected to grow at approximately 11% annually through 2030, directly influencing SIP communication device procurement. Buildings constructed after 2025 increasingly incorporate IP-based communication backbones rather than copper-based wiring systems.

The SIP Intercom Equipment Market benefits from this transition because SIP devices integrate directly into Ethernet networks, eliminating separate communication cabling. This reduces installation costs by approximately 18–26% compared to analog systems.

Commercial real estate redevelopment is another measurable growth contributor. For example:

  • Office modernization projects increased 9% globally in 2025
    • Mixed-use development projects increased 12%
    • Smart campus projects increased 15%

Each of these sectors requires centralized communication infrastructure, reinforcing SIP Intercom Equipment Market demand.

Healthcare facilities provide another example. Hospitals installing digital nurse call and emergency communication systems increased SIP device adoption by nearly 16% in 2026 due to compliance requirements for emergency response communication reliability.

Such infrastructure evolution demonstrates how the SIP Intercom Equipment Market is closely tied to digital building transformation rather than standalone communication demand.

Pricing Structure Evolution in SIP Intercom Equipment Market

Pricing dynamics within the SIP Intercom Equipment Market are reflecting a balance between component cost pressures and competitive vendor strategies. While semiconductor price volatility impacted costs during earlier supply disruptions, stabilization since 2025 has moderated pricing pressure.

Entry-level enterprise audio SIP devices are typically priced between $180 and $420, while video-enabled enterprise systems range between $600 and $1,850 depending on durability and software integration features.

Industrial-grade explosion-proof communication systems may exceed $2,500 per unit due to certification requirements.

The SIP Intercom Equipment Price is influenced by:

  • Audio processing capability
    • Environmental protection rating
    • Video integration
    • Cybersecurity features
    • AI audio processing
    • Cloud management capability

Devices integrating AI audio filtering typically command 12–18% higher SIP Intercom Equipment Price levels due to value-added functionality.

Vendor differentiation strategies are also influencing SIP Intercom Equipment Price positioning. Premium vendors maintain higher pricing through software ecosystem integration rather than hardware specification differences.

This demonstrates how technology integration rather than manufacturing cost alone is shaping SIP Intercom Equipment Price levels.

Product Line Differentiation Strategies in SIP Intercom Equipment Market

Manufacturers in the SIP Intercom Equipment Market are increasingly differentiating themselves through vertical-focused product lines rather than generic communication hardware.

Leading vendors are developing modular SIP communication systems allowing configurable features such as biometric access modules, RFID authentication, QR-based visitor management, and mobile application connectivity.

For instance, several vendors now offer modular SIP intercom platforms designed specifically for high-security corporate environments. These systems typically include HD video modules, access authentication readers, and remote device management software.

Industrial communication manufacturers are focusing on heavy-duty SIP communication stations capable of operating in environments with noise levels exceeding 100 decibels. These devices typically include acoustic echo cancellation and high-output speakers to ensure communication clarity.

Transportation communication vendors are emphasizing vandal-resistant and weatherproof communication devices. These systems often include stainless steel construction and tamper detection features to support public infrastructure deployment.

Residential multi-tenant communication systems are also evolving. Vendors are introducing SIP intercom platforms supporting mobile device answering functionality, allowing residents to receive building entry calls through smartphone applications.

These product line strategies demonstrate how the SIP Intercom Equipment Market is transitioning toward customized communication solutions rather than standardized devices.
